SPN 318 - Latin American Literature and Film 3 Credits
Feature films and literary texts from and about Latin America serve as the foundation. The texts examined and corresponding films analyzed address a range of significant topics in Latin American cultural history, basic human rights, unequal cultural encounters, social utopias and revolutions, repression and dictatorship, exile, specific models of machismo and gynophobia, homophobia, democratization process, and others. Conducted in Spanish.
